If you had installed the current Repro version before December of last year, you need to download Repro again from the product page by clicking the blue download button. It's still the same version, but includes a quick fix that allows Komplete Kontrol to find the VST3 version. So make sure the VST3 is selected during installation.

https://u-he.com/products/repro/

Afterwards, open Komplete Kontrol, and in the Plugin settings, rescan for installed plugins.
Also go to the library settings, and rescan the Repro presets.
Then Komplete Kontrol will load Repro NKS presets with the VST3 in native Silicon mode.

KK 3.1
1- Delete all vst locations in KK standalone
2- close KK standalone app
3- Reinitialize the KOMPLETE KONTROL Database

Go to the following location on your computer:
Macintosh HD > Users > *Your User Name* > Library > Application Support > Native Instruments
Note: The User Library folder is hidden. See this article for instructions to access hidden macOS folders.
Search through the Native Instruments folder at this location to find the KOMPLETE KONTROL folder.
Delete only the KOMPLETE KONTROL folder found here.

4- Reboot your computer and reopen the KOMPLETE KONTROL software standalone
5- Rescan all VST
6-check that the issue has been resolved.
